Please show the behavior of a camera when TriggerDelay and Bulk-Trigger is activated. (No.1486)

When TriggerDelay value is more than 0 and TriggerSequence value is CAM_TRIGGER_SEQUENCE6, the camera will start exposure of the first frame after waiting specified delay time since trigger signal is detected, and the camera will start exposure of the succeeding frames after waiting specified delay time since starting exposure of the succeeding frame becomes possible.

If enabling delay only for the first frame is required, the following settings are available.
A) Set 0 to TriggerDelay and change the timing of external trigger signal.
B) Set 0 to TriggerDelay and discard the leading N frames. User application should set required image count + N to TriggerAdditionalParameter register.
